What a beautiful day at our annual Spring Luncheon! πŸ’™πŸŽ¨ We gathered at the Royal Park Hotel for a sold-out celebration of creativity, community, and the incredible artists who make our mission possible.

One of the area's largest exhibitions of original artwork created by artists with special needs took center stage. Vibrant, colorful, and inspiring pieces were available for viewing and purchase throughout the event. Guests also enjoyed a silent auction, raffle, and plated lunch.

A special thank you to Paula Tutman for speaking at the luncheon. We are so grateful for your time and heartfelt words. The luncheon served as both a celebration of creativity and a critical fundraiser supporting year-round programming for our artists.

A reminder of why we do this work: Paint a Miracle was founded in 2002 by Dr. Dale Propson, who turned to painting as a path to healing after a life altering accident left him with a severe brain injury and vision loss. His journey inspired this studio. Dr. Propson passed away in 2020, but his legacy lives on.

You're invited to our Memory CafΓ©! πŸŽ¨πŸ’™ Paint a Miracle's Memory CafΓ© is a warm, welcoming space where individuals living with dementia and their caregivers can come together, relax, and connect with others who understand the journey.

Each gathering offers a chance to explore art, enjoy conversation, share some laughs, and build communityβ€” all in a supportive, judgment-free environment. Light refreshments will be served.
